Tiny amount of gunk around block/head junction 700

The green color could be due to the presence of copper in the head gasket. Cleaning the external stuff shouldn't cause any new problems. It seems like there is some slight seepage or could it be due to you hosing off the engine? The cylinder heads tend to warp down the middle and usually show no signs of any coolant loss.
